Checking the Network Connection

After specifying IP addresses, make sure that the network connections are properly
set.
IMPORTANT
• If you set the startup time of the machine's network function, execute the PING
command after the startup time elapses. (See "Setting Startup Time," on p. 7-3.)
• When you connect the machine to a switching hub, the machine may not be able to
connect to the network even if the network settings are correctly set. This problem may
be resolved by delaying the startup of network communications for the machine. (See
"Setting Startup Time," on p. 7-3.)
